We photograph every item. light edge wear; jacket flap and partial jacket face pasted inside back cover; Perdita, an orphaned child, has been raised by the kind ferryman who lived across the Hudson from the great Red Castle. When she is nineteen, he dies, and the castle's wealthy Somerwells offer Perdita a home with them. There she will be introduced into society with the three youngest heirs to the estate - Eugenia, starkly beautiful and arrogant, Isobel, pretty gentle and withdrawn, and Mark, Eugenia's handsome fiance. Once in the Red Castle, the good-natured Perdita finds herself the victim of frightening emotions - hatred for Eugenia, burdensome loyalty to Isobel, burning love for Mark, and sudden dread of the family legacy that haunts them all - a legacy that draws Perdita into a dark search for her own mysterious past.
